When Lil Wayne hits the stage for MTV Unplugged on June 12, it will be his first time appearing on the show.

In addition to his long list of hits, MTV is reporting that Weezy will perform a special tribute to fallen hip hop legend Tupac Shakur. Wayne talks about why he picked "Hail Mary" to perform.

"I knew because this is my 'Unplugged,' I said, 'I want to do some kind of tribute to one of those great artists,' " Wayne said." "It's just something about 'Pac and I. I picked that second verse, 'Penitentiaries is packed with promise makers,' and I was like, 'That whole verse is just perfect — they never realized the precious time that they wasting.'"
